Lukas Wunner wrote:
> The PCI core has just been amended to create a pci_doe_mb struct for
> every DOE instance on device enumeration. CXL (the only in-tree DOE
> user so far) has been migrated to use those mailboxes instead of
> creating its own.
>
> That leaves pcim_doe_create_mb() and pci_doe_for_each_off() without any
> callers, so drop them.
>
> pci_doe_supports_prot() is now only used internally, so declare it
> static.
>
> pci_doe_flush_mb() and pci_doe_destroy_mb() are no longer used as
> callbacks for devm_add_action(), so refactor them to accept a
> struct pci_doe_mb pointer instead of a generic void pointer.
>
> Because pci_doe_create_mb() is only called on device enumeration, i.e.
> before driver binding, the workqueue name never contains a driver name.
> So replace dev_driver_string() with dev_bus_name() when generating the
> workqueue name.
